
South Korea Pyrogenic Silica Powder Market Overview
The South Korea pyrogenic silica powder market has experienced significant growth over recent years, driven by expanding industrial applications and technological advancements. As of 2023, the market size is estimated at approximately USD 250 million, with projections indicating a robust comp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of around 7.2% during the forecast period from 2024 to 2030. By 2030, market valuation is expected to surpass USD 430 million, reflecting increased adoption across various sectors. The rising demand for high-performance materials in manufacturing, electronics, and automotive industries continues to propel market expansion, supported by South Korea’s strong industrial base and innovation-driven economy.
